The liferay-npm-bundle serves a specific and vital purpose within the Liferay ecosystem. It is designed to facilitate the packaging of npm modules for integration into Liferay projects. This means that developers can take JavaScript modules that they create or obtain from the npm registry and bundle them in a way that allows them to be used seamlessly within Liferay's architecture.

By enabling the packaging of npm modules, liferay-npm-bundle allows for better integration of modern JavaScript and front-end technologies into the Liferay platform. Developers benefit from having access to a wide range of libraries and tools available in the npm ecosystem, which can enhance functionality and user experience in their applications. Properly bundling these modules ensures compatibility and helps manage dependencies effectively within Liferay.
